[Czech-made light tank at the forefront of the German-Soviet battle] Germany, which merged the Czech Republic in 1939, adopted the Czech-made LTvz 38 light tank as its 38 (t) light tank for its own army. The hull and turret were rivet-joined, and the main gun was equipped with a 3.7cm tank gun. Since then, improvements have been made to the G-type, and more than 1,400 vehicles have been produced in series. Among them, the E / F type, which increased the defense by adding armor plates to each part, was introduced in the early stages of the German-Soviet war from June 1941, and played a part in the German tank unit.
